Introduction
Technical Analysis The 210DMA Crossover is a long-term moving average strategy designed to identify sustained market trends and major reversals. The 210-Day Moving Average covers nearly a full trading year, making it highly respected among institutional traders and long-term investors.
This indicator helps traders understand whether markets remain in healthy long-term uptrends or bearish conditions. Because the 210DMA smooths price data significantly, it removes much of the short-term market noise.

How It Helps Traders
The 210DMA Crossover helps traders focus on long-term opportunities rather than short-term market noise. Investors often remain bullish while price trades above the 210DMA.It also helps traders avoid bear markets by identifying structural weakness early.
